Who We Are
TBWAMedia Arts Lab (or MAL as you’ll hear us called) is the bespoke global advertising agency dedicated solely to Apple. Our mission is to create smart, simple and iconic work that transforms business and makes culture for the world’s best brand. We’re headquartered in Los Angeles with 5 further international hubs and over 700 people making great work for Apple in 26 markets around the globe.
Summary
We’re looking for a (Senior) Account Director to join us in our London office. Our London office is the hub office servicing Europe, Middle East and Turkey markets for Apple. MAL London is responsible for individual market originations and global campaign localisation across each of these territories. The (S)AD role will be reporting into the Business Lead and be part of the Account Management team which consists of about 25 people. It’s a senior role, supporting the two regional Business Leads to lead the development and production of multiple creative origination projects across different markets. The role typically has junior- to mid-level support across projects, depending on the level of complexity.
The (S)AD role at Media Arts Lab serves as a key communicator across Account and Project Management to lead teams, the process and the work. They will be working alongside Account Management team members across various levels; all internal departments; MAL Los Angeles; and OMD London (media agency partner). They will also have close interaction with Geo Apple team members, and some interaction with WW Apple team members. This role requires senior stakeholder management, with Business Lead oversight.
